THE COMPANY:

 

Perform is the world leader at broadcasting and commercialising sport in digital media. Through industry leading production, technical and commercial solutions, Perform maximises the returns for sports associations, rights holders, football clubs, content publishers, bookmakers, media groups, mobile operators and broadcasters around the world.

 

We currently stream over 15,000 live events each year and has developed over 240 web, video broadband and mobile sites for clients including the ATP, Sony Ericsson WTA Tour, FIBA, FEI, PSA, FLi and Chelsea FC, that serve over 17 million monthly unique users. In October 2009, Perform made sports broadcasting history by streaming the first England football match exclusively live over the internet to over 500,000 viewers - believed to be the largest live internet pay to view sports stream in the world.

 

Perform also owns and operates ePlayer - the leading global sports VOD network - which currently streams 40 million on demand sports clips every month through major publisher group websites. Perform employs 345 staff and has offices in central London, Holland, Italy, Singapore, Australia, New Zealand, India and the USA.

 

 

 

SUMMARY:

 

As a UX Designer you are responsible for designing the user experience of highly usable and accessible websites and applications. You'll be working on some of the most innovative and exciting projects within the sports and entertainment arena across a huge number of clients such as EMI, Football League & Sony WTA.

 

You will define and organise content; create functional specifications in the form of screenflows, sitemaps, state transition diagrams, annotated wireframes and interactive prototypes. You will have a solid understanding of the principles of user-

 

centered design, experience of working on CMS template driven websites and are prepared to work on multiple projects simultaneously.

 

You should have some experience of usability testing methods and should be up to date on web technology and accessibility issues..

 

You will be required to gather requirements and run user groups and then analyse and implement the research results. You should; be eager to produce work which wins awards, be extremely organised and an enthusiastic, creative thinker.
